L1: Montpellier - Troyes, third match of the 20th day postponed

2022-01-07T09:56:07.579Z


The meeting of the 20th day scheduled for this Sunday between Montpellier and Troyes has been postponed due to a cluster within the training


How many L1 matches will be postponed this weekend during the 20th day, the first of the return phase?

After Lille - Lorient and Angers - Saint-Étienne, a third match is officially postponed.

This is the meeting between Montpellier and Troyes.

The formation of the Aube, now coached by Bruno Irles, had detected this Thursday 13 proven cases of Covid-19 within the list of 30 players of its professional workforce.

In the wake of Troyes had requested the postponement of his match scheduled in Montpellier, this Sunday, which was finally accepted this Friday.

Thursday, the meeting between Lille and Lorient had been postponed because the Merlus, who have not yet played in 2022, have twelve cases of Covid-19 in their workforce and Lille have nine.

Angers and AS Saint-Étienne will finally be played on Friday January 26 (7 p.m.).

This meeting had been postponed due to the many cases of Covid within the Angevin workforce.

Three matches also postponed in Ligue 2

In accordance with the protocol established by the Professional Football League, the Angevin club was able to request the postponement of the meeting.

Threatened due to a cluster in the Girondins' workforce, the meeting between OM and Bordeaux this Friday evening is maintained for the moment.

L2 is also not immune to the pandemic.

The LFP announced that 3 matches of the 20th day this Saturday are postponed due to many cases of Covid detected in the workforce of Niort, Dunkirk and Amiens.

These are the matches between Amiens SC and AC Ajaccio, Dunkirk against Paris FC and Caen against Niort.

Despite 8 positive cases in Rodez, the Aveyron team's meeting against Pau has not yet been postponed.
